然而,有时出于版本更新、系统优化或资源释放的需求,用户可能需要卸载TeX Live
尽管TeX Live的安装过程通常较为直观,其卸载过程却可能显得复杂且容易出错
本文将详细介绍如何在Linux系统中彻底卸载TeX Live,确保每一步操作都准确无误,帮助用户释放系统资源,为新的安装或其他应用腾出空间
一、卸载前的准备工作 在卸载TeX Live之前,有几个重要的准备工作需要完成,以确保卸载过程的顺利进行: 1.备份重要文件: 在卸载TeX Live之前,务必备份所有使用TeX Live创建的文档和模板
虽然卸载过程通常不会删除用户文档,但以防万一,备份总是明智的选择
2.确认TeX Live版本: 了解当前安装的TeX Live版本有助于确定卸载的具体步骤
可以通过在终端中输入`tlmgr --version`来查看TeX Live的版本信息
3.关闭相关应用: 确保所有使用TeX Live的应用都已关闭,包括编辑器、预览工具等
这可以避免在卸载过程中出现文件被占用的情况
4.检查依赖关系: 使用包管理工具(如`apt`、`yum`或`dnf`)检查TeX Live是否与其他软件包存在依赖关系
这有助于在卸载后修复可能因依赖关系断裂而出现的问题
二、卸载TeX Live的具体步骤 根据TeX Live的安装方式,卸载步骤可能有所不同
以下是几种常见的安装方式和相应的卸载方法: 1. 通过包管理器安装(如Debian/Ubuntu的APT) 对于通过APT安装的TeX Live,卸载过程相对简单: 1.列出TeX Live相关包: 使用`apt list --installed | grep texlive`命令列出所有已安装的TeX Live相关包
2.卸载TeX Live包:
使用`sudo apt-get remove --purge ="" 3.清理残留文件:="" 使用`sudo="" autoremove`命令自动删除不再需要的依赖包 此外,可以使用`sudo="" autoclean`和`sudo="" clean`命令清理apt缓存 ="" 2.="" 通过手动安装(如从tex="" live官网下载的安装脚本)="" 对于通过tex="" live官网下载的安装脚本安装的tex="" live,卸载过程需要手动进行:="" 1.定位tex="" live安装目录:="" 通常,tex="" live会被安装在`="" usr="" local="" texlive="" ="" 2.删除tex="" live目录:="" rm="" -rf="" ="" 3.删除环境变量:="" 检查并删除与tex="" live相关的环境变量 这些变量通常位于用户的shell配置文件中(如`.bashrc`、`.zshrc`等) 使用`nano="" ~="" .bashrc`(或相应的编辑器)打开配置文件,删除与tex="" live相关的行,然后保存并退出 ="" 4.更新环境变量:="" 使用`source="" .bashrc`命令重新加载shell配置文件,使更改生效 ="" 5.清理path变量:="" 确保`="" 可以通过`echo $PATH`命令检查
3. 通过TeX Live Manager(tlmgr)安装
对于通过TeX Live Manager(tlmgr)安装的TeX Live,虽然tlmgr本身不提供卸载功能,但可以通过以下步骤手动卸载:
1.定位TeX Live安装目录:
与手动安装相同,TeX Live通常安装在`/usr/local/texlive/
2.删除TeX Live目录:
使用`sudo rm -rf /usr/local/texlive/ ="" 4.删除用户配置文件:="" 删除用户目录下的tex="" live配置文件,通常位于`~="" .texlive 使用`rm -rf ~/.texlive